/* CSS Document */
body{
background-color:#333333;
background-image:url(../kuvat/tausta.jpg);
background-position: center;
background-repeat:no-repeat;
background-attachment: fixed;
font-family: Trebuchet MS, Arial, Verdana, Helvetica, sans-serif;
font-size: 100%;
color:#FFFFFF;
margin: 0px;
text-align: center;
}
h1{
font-family: Trebuchet MS, Arial, Verdana, Helvetica, sans-serif;
color: #FFFFFF;
font-size: 120%;
}

h2{
font-family: Trebuchet MS, Arial, Verdana, Helvetica, sans-serif;
color: #FFFFFF;
font-size: 110%;
}

h3{
font-family: Trebuchet MS, Arial, Verdana, Helvetica, sans-serif;
color: #FFFFFF;
font-size: 110%;
}

h4{
font-family: Trebuchet MS, Arial, Verdana, Helvetica, sans-serif;
color: #000000;
font-size: 90%;
}

h5{
font-family: Trebuchet MS, Arial, Verdana, Helvetica, sans-serif;
color: #FFFFFF;
font-size: 90%;
} 

h6{
font-family: Trebuchet MS, Arial, Verdana, Helvetica, sans-serif;
color: #000000;
font-size: 110%;
}

p{
font-family: Trebuchet MS, Arial, Verdana, Helvetica, sans-serif;
color: #FFFFFF;
font-size: 80%;
}

#wrapper{
width: 770px;
background-image: url(../grafiikka/harmaa_610_64.gif);
background-repeat: repeat-y;
background-position: left;
margin:0px auto;
text-align: left;}

#banner{
height: 97px;
background-image: url(../grafiikka/sivun_otsikko.gif);
background-repeat: no-repeat;
}

#container{
	width: 730px;
	background-color:#999900;
	filter:alpha(opacity=80);
-moz-opacity:.80;
	opacity:.80;
	margin-left: 37px;
}
#palsta_oikea{
	float: right;
	width: 152px;
	background-color:#999900;
	padding-top: 55px;
	padding-right: 5px;
	text-align: right;
}

UL#palsta_oikea{
	list-style-type: none;
	padding: 0px;
	margin: 0px;
}

UL#palsta_oikea LI{
	padding-bottom: 32px;
}

UL#palsta_oikea A:link{
border: 0px;
}

UL#palsta_oikea A:visited{
border: 0px;
}

UL#palsta_oikea A:hover{
border-bottom: #0000FF 2px solid;
}

UL#taiteilijat{
	list-style-type: none;
	padding: 0px;
	margin: 0px;
}

UL#taiteilijat LI{
	padding: 0px;
	margin: 0px;

}

UL#taiteilijat A:link{
border: 0px;
color: #0000FF;
font-size: 80%;
text-decoration: none;
}

UL#taiteilijat A:visited{
border: 0px;
color: #0000FF;
font-size: 80%;
text-decoration: none;
}

UL#taiteilijat A:hover{
border-bottom: #0000FF 1px solid;
}

UL#oma_sivu{
	list-style-type: none;
	padding: 0px;
	margin: 0px;
}

UL#oma_sivu LI{
	padding-right: 115px;
	margin: 0px;
	display: inline;
	font-weight: bold;
	font-size: 14px;
}

UL#oma_sivu A:link{
	border: 0px;
	color: #0000FF;
	text-decoration: none;
}

UL#oma_sivu A:visited{
border: 0px;
color: #0000FF;
text-decoration: none;
}

UL#oma_sivu A:hover{
border-bottom: #0000FF 1px solid;
}

#palsta_vasen_etusivu{
    float: left;
    width: 515px;
    background-color:#000000;
    padding-top: 55px;
    padding-left: 55px;
	padding-bottom: 55px;
    margin: 0px;
}

#palsta_vasen{
	float: left;
	width: 470px;
	background-color:#999900;
	padding-top: 10px;
	padding-right: 38px;
	padding-bottom: 20px;
	padding-left: 55px;
	margin: 0px;
}

.linkkilista_vasen{
	float: left;
	background-color:#999900;
	padding-bottom: 20px;
	padding-right: 20px;
}

.linkkilista_oikea{
	float: right;
	background-color:#999900;
	padding-bottom: 20px;
	padding-right: 60px;
	
}

#taiteilijat_ikoni{
	float: left;
	width: 480px;
	display: inline;
	padding-bottom: 5px;
	margin-top: 20px;
	margin-left: 55px;
	text-align: left;
}
.galleria{
float: left;
padding-right: 30px;
margin: 0px;
}
.cv{
float: none;
padding: 0px;
margin: 0px;
}

#taiteilijat_ikoniteksti{
	float: left;
	width: 440px;
	display: inline;
	margin-top: 10px;
	margin-left: 55px;
}

#footer{
width: 610px;
background-color: #333333;
color: #FFFFFF;
clear: both;
}

.sposti {
float: left;
margin-top: 0px; 
margin-bottom: 0px;
margin-left: 0px;
margin-right: 0px;
}

.siivetlogo {
float: right;
width: 80px;
height: 32px;
margin-top: 0px;
margin-bottom: 19px;
margin-left: 0px;
margin-right: 0px;
}

#footer p{
padding-top: 17px;
padding-left: 37px;
padding-bottom: 54px;
margin: 0px;
font-size: 18px;
}
